Description:
Japan, Meiji periodH. 66 cm o.S.
The red-skinned, two-horned demon wears a fanciful shoulder protection and a leaf cloak and apron around the hips and holds a jewel in both hands; a slender dragon winds up the oni's left leg. Dragon and jewel refer to the dragon king Ryûjin and his demonic entourage. A wakizashi with a handle shaped as two rows of petals is tucked into the leafy mount on top of the oni’s head.
Collection Dr. Rainer Kreissl (1924 - 2005) - Important south German private collection, assembled before 1990 - Left foot with repair, few small restorations, minor wear
